Bank of America Phishing Email
This is another version of the Key Bank Phishing Email. The web page that this email points to, tried to force me to execute an executable file. I have not had a chance to look into the executable yet, but any web page that does that concerns me.
So if you receive an email like this, DELETE IT .

Here is the text of the message I received.
Greetings.
Bank of America Security News:Bank of America is committed to providing you with a convenient, safe and secure online banking experience, and we are continuously enhancing the security within our online banking services.
As a broader measure to help you protect your business against fraud, Bank of America has developed a Fraud Prevention 128 bit SAFE Login.
The Safe Login outlines security measures you can take to protect your company from both traditional fraudulent activity, like check fraud, as well as online fraud prevention techniques.Read more about installation of 128 bit SAFE Login>> <h__p://direct.bankofamerica.usa...[ more ]
Sincerely, Mathew Redmond.

Even though this message said it came from bankofamerica.com, the actually sending IP address pointed to:
inetnum: 62.45.192.0 - 62.45.255.255
netname: KABELFOON
descr: Postbus 45
descr: NL-2670 AA Naaldwijk
country: NL
Maybe I am a little skeptical, but I don't think that this bank is hosting its business in NL.
So if you happen to get this email don't follow any of the links or reply to it, just DELETE IT.
